What do I do? pretty much what I have done for the last 10-15 years with Pups. Click on setup click on manage printers Wait for the Cups to come up on the browser. Then I get on some variations Cannot Connect If I get past that then Find new printer ,select the printer found , go to the driver section and as most of the versions dont have Deskjet 1510 choose the nearest as they are largely the samefor Deskjets around this model.Go through the defaults, go to Maintenance and click print test page . Mostly a flash of light from the hard disk indicator then sometimes nothing and sometimes Unsupported Format Application/vnd.Cups-Banner.

Hi, dalderton. I think you are not so polite: this is open source for free and you cannot pretend anything. If you have solutions. post them and we will thank you. If you have a problem just politely ask for someone having a solution. I have printing working without problems in slacko 6.3.2 32 bit and 64 bit. If you have the 32 bit then I suggest to install in a fresh new frugal install:

http://www.mediafire.com/file/t0qe4l6sk ... .16.11.pet

if built-in gutenprint has not the driver of your hp printer. Read the first post of:

http://www.murga-linux.com/puppy/viewtopic.php?t=59015

If you have 64 bit slacko 6.3.2 then things go more complicated beacause rcrsn51 retired 64 bit support for lack of response.

Try first in a live session before posting. I think some package you installed has corrupted cups.

Watchdog . Thanks for the info,I did a fresh install with the Hplip Print Scan 3.16.11 and the printer operates as it should. I had tried those from that thread before but not on a fresh install and not on this particular Slacko 32 6.3.2
Thanks again and Regards Dennis
